怎么使用cdn加速

使用CDN加速,首先选择合适的CDN服务商,如阿里云、腾讯云等。注册并配置域名,将网站静态资源(如图片、CSS、JS文件)上传至CDN节点。通过修改域名解析,将资源请求指向CDN服务器,实现快速加载。定期监控CDN性能,优化缓存策略,确保最佳加速效果。

imagesource from: pexels

怎么使用CDN加速

在当今互联网高速发展的时代,网站加载速度直接影响用户体验和SEO排名。CDN(内容分发网络)作为一种高效的网站加速技术,已经成为提升网站性能的必备工具。CDN通过将网站静态资源分发至全球多个节点,使用户能够从最近的服务器获取内容,从而大幅减少加载时间。本文将详细讲解如何使用CDN加速,帮助您轻松实现网站速度飞跃,吸引更多访客并提升搜索引擎排名。接下来,我们将一步步指导您选择合适的CDN服务商、注册配置CDN服务,以及优化CDN性能,确保您的网站始终保持高速运行。

一、CDN的基本概念

1、什么是CDN

CDN,全称内容分发网络(Content Delivery Network),是一种分布式网络技术。它通过在全球多个位置部署节点服务器,将网站的静态资源(如图片、CSS文件、JS脚本等)缓存到这些节点上。当用户访问网站时,CDN系统会自动将请求导向最近的服务节点,从而减少数据传输距离,加快加载速度。CDN不仅提升了用户体验,还能有效减轻源站服务器的负载。

2、CDN的工作原理

CDN的工作原理主要包括以下几个步骤:

  1. 资源缓存:当用户首次访问网站时,CDN节点会从源站获取静态资源并缓存到本地。
  2. 请求分发:后续用户请求同一资源时,CDN通过智能DNS解析,将请求导向最近的节点服务器。
  3. 内容交付:节点服务器直接响应用户请求,提供缓存的内容,减少数据传输时间和延迟。

通过这种机制,CDN实现了资源的快速分发和高效交付,显著提升了网站的访问速度和稳定性。

二、选择合适的CDN服务商

在了解了CDN的基本概念和工作原理后,选择一个合适的CDN服务商是确保网站加速效果的关键步骤。以下是主流CDN服务商的介绍以及如何选择适合的CDN服务商的建议。

1、主流CDN服务商介绍

目前市场上有多家知名的CDN服务商,它们各自有着独特的优势和特点。以下是一些主流CDN服务商的简要介绍:

CDN服务商 主要特点 适用场景
阿里云CDN 覆盖全球,节点众多,稳定性高 大型电商、企业官网
腾讯云CDN 高速缓存,智能调度,安全性强 视频直播、游戏加速
百度云CDN 内容识别,智能压缩,成本较低 新闻资讯、博客网站
网宿科技CDN 专业定制,灵活配置,服务优质 金融行业、政府网站

这些服务商在节点分布、缓存技术、安全性和价格等方面各有千秋,选择时需根据自身网站的具体需求进行考量。

2、如何选择适合的CDN服务商

选择适合的CDN服务商需要综合考虑多个因素,以下是一些关键点:

(1)节点覆盖范围:选择节点覆盖范围广的服务商,可以确保全球用户都能享受到快速访问体验。特别是对于面向国际市场的网站,全球节点的分布尤为重要。

(2)性能稳定性:稳定性是CDN服务的重要指标。可以通过查看服务商的历史数据、用户评价以及第三方评测报告来评估其稳定性。

(3)安全性:CDN服务商应具备强大的安全防护能力,包括DDoS防御、数据加密等,以保障网站数据的安全。

(4)价格与性价比:不同服务商的收费标准各异,需根据自身预算和需求选择性价比高的服务。可以对比各服务商的套餐内容和价格,选择最合适的方案。

(5)技术支持与服务:优质的技术支持和服务能够及时解决使用过程中遇到的问题。选择时可以关注服务商的客服响应速度和服务质量。

(6)兼容性与扩展性:确保CDN服务与现有网站架构兼容,并支持未来的扩展需求。特别是对于技术架构复杂的网站,兼容性和扩展性尤为重要。

通过以上几个方面的综合评估,可以选出最适合自己网站的CDN服务商,从而确保网站加速效果的最大化。选择合适的CDN服务商不仅能够提升网站访问速度,还能为用户提供更稳定、更安全的访问体验。

三、注册并配置CDN服务

1. 注册CDN账号

首先,选择好合适的CDN服务商后,你需要注册一个CDN账号。以阿里云为例,访问阿里云官网,点击“免费注册”按钮,填写必要的个人信息和企业信息,完成实名认证。注册过程中,确保信息准确无误,以免影响后续服务的使用。注册成功后,登录到CDN控制台,准备进行下一步的配置。

2. 配置域名及静态资源上传

在CDN控制台中,点击“添加域名”,输入你需要加速的域名,并选择相应的服务区域和加速类型。接下来,上传网站的静态资源,如图片、CSS文件和JS文件。这些资源将被分布到CDN的各个节点上,以便用户从最近的节点获取内容,从而实现快速加载。

为了确保资源上传的效率,建议使用批量上传工具,或者通过API进行自动化上传。上传完成后,检查资源是否正确分布在各个节点上,确保没有遗漏。

3. 修改域名解析指向CDN服务器

最后一步是修改域名的DNS解析,将资源请求指向CDN服务器。登录到你的域名管理平台,找到对应的域名,添加一条CNAME记录,将域名指向CDN服务商提供的CNAME地址。例如,如果你使用的是阿里云CDN,阿里云会提供一个类似“yourdomain.cdn.aliyuncs.com”的CNAME地址。

修改完成后,等待DNS解析生效,通常需要几分钟到几小时不等。生效后,所有对域名的请求将首先通过CDN节点进行加速处理,显著提升网站加载速度。

通过以上三个步骤,你就可以成功注册并配置CDN服务,为网站加速打下坚实基础。需要注意的是,每个CDN服务商的具体操作可能会有所不同,建议参考各自的服务文档进行详细操作。

四、优化CDN性能

1. 监控CDN性能

在使用CDN加速后,监控其性能是确保网站持续高效运行的关键步骤。通过实时监控,可以及时发现并解决潜在问题,提升用户体验。常见的监控指标包括:

  • 响应时间:测量从用户请求到CDN服务器响应的时间,越短越好。
  • 命中率:缓存命中的比例,高命中率意味着更少的回源请求,提升加载速度。
  • 流量消耗:监控CDN的流量使用情况,避免超出套餐限制。

利用CDN服务商提供的监控工具,如阿里云的“云监控”或腾讯云的“监控服务”,可以直观地查看这些指标。此外,第三方工具如Google Analytics也能提供辅助数据。

2. 优化缓存策略

合理的缓存策略是提升CDN性能的核心。以下是一些优化建议:

  • 设置合理的缓存过期时间:根据资源类型设置不同的过期时间。例如,静态资源(如图片、CSS、JS文件)可以设置较长的过期时间,而动态内容则需更短。
  • 使用智能缓存规则:根据用户访问行为和资源更新频率,动态调整缓存策略,确保资源的新鲜度。
  • 启用压缩功能:通过Gzip或Brotli压缩技术,减少传输数据量,提升加载速度。

以下是一个简单的缓存策略配置示例:

资源类型 缓存过期时间 压缩方式
图片 30天 Gzip
CSS/JS 7天 Brotli
HTML 1天 Gzip

通过以上优化措施,不仅能提升CDN的性能,还能有效降低服务器负载,确保网站稳定运行。定期评估和调整缓存策略,是持续优化CDN性能的重要环节。

五、常见问题及解决方案

在使用CDN加速过程中,难免会遇到一些常见问题。以下是几个典型问题及其解决方案,帮助您顺利实现网站加速。

1. CDN加速不明显的常见原因

原因一:缓存未生效

  • 问题描述:刚配置CDN后,访问速度没有明显提升。
  • 解决方案:确保CDN缓存已生效,通常需要一定时间。检查CDN控制台,确认资源已被缓存。

原因二:源站响应慢

  • 问题描述:CDN节点回源速度慢,导致整体加载时间延长。
  • 解决方案:优化源站性能,提升服务器响应速度,或选择更优质的源站服务商。

原因三:域名解析问题

  • 问题描述:DNS解析时间过长,影响访问速度。
  • 解决方案:使用可靠的DNS服务商,并优化DNS解析配置。

2. 如何解决CDN配置错误

错误一:域名解析未指向CDN

  • 问题描述:域名解析未正确指向CDN服务器。
  • 解决方案:在域名管理后台,将A记录或CNAME记录指向CDN提供的解析地址。

错误二:缓存规则设置不当

  • 问题描述:缓存规则不合理,导致资源未正确缓存。
  • 解决方案:根据网站实际情况,调整CDN缓存规则,确保关键资源被缓存。

错误三:HTTPS配置错误

  • 问题描述:HTTPS证书配置不当,导致安全警告。
  • 解决方案:在CDN控制台正确配置HTTPS证书,确保证书有效且匹配域名。

通过以上常见问题及解决方案,您可以更高效地使用CDN加速,提升网站访问速度,优化用户体验。

结语

通过本文的详细讲解,相信你已经掌握了使用CDN加速网站的完整步骤:从理解CDN的基本概念,到选择合适的CDN服务商,再到注册配置和优化性能,每一步都至关重要。记住,CDN不仅能够显著提升网站加载速度,还能改善用户体验,进而提升SEO排名。实践是检验真理的唯一标准,赶快动手试试吧,让你的网站飞起来!

常见问题

1、CDN加速对SEO有什么影响?

CDN加速对SEO有积极影响。通过CDN,网站加载速度显著提升,用户体验改善,从而降低跳出率,提升搜索引擎排名。此外,CDN的多节点分布有助于提高网站在全球范围内的访问速度,进一步优化SEO表现。

2、使用CDN是否会增加网站成本?

使用CDN会增加一定的成本,但性价比高。初期投入包括CDN服务商的套餐费用,长期来看,CDN能显著提升网站性能,吸引更多用户,增加转化率,间接带来经济效益。合理选择服务商和套餐,可控制成本在合理范围内。

3、如何判断CDN加速效果?

判断CDN加速效果可通过多种方法:一是使用测速工具,如GTmetrix、Pingdom等,对比加速前后的加载时间;二是监控网站流量和用户行为,观察访问速度和跳出率的变化;三是查看CDN服务商提供的性能报告,了解节点响应时间和资源命中率。

4、CDN服务商的安全性如何保障?

CDN服务商通过多种措施保障安全:一是数据加密传输,确保用户数据不被窃取;二是DDoS防御机制,抵御恶意攻击;三是定期安全审计和漏洞扫描,及时发现并修复安全隐患;四是提供SSL证书支持,增强数据传输的安全性。选择知名服务商,更有保障。

原创文章,作者:路飞练拳的地方,如若转载,请注明出处:https://www.shuziqianzhan.com/article/26905.html

Like (0)
路飞练拳的地方的头像路飞练拳的地方研究员
Previous 2025-06-07 11:47
Next 2025-06-07 11:47

相关推荐

  • 网页如何讲述

    网页通过HTML、CSS和JavaScript等技术,将文字、图片、视频等多媒体内容有机结合,形成直观的信息展示。优秀的网页设计注重用户体验,通过清晰的导航、简洁的布局和高效的加载速度,讲述内容,吸引用户。

  • 如何将域名转入万网

    将域名转入万网,首先登录万网官网,选择“域名转入”服务,输入要转入的域名并验证所有权。接着,获取授权码(需在原注册商处获取),填写相关信息并提交转入申请。审核通过后,支付转入费用,等待域名解析更新即可完成转入。

  • dw html怎么提交表单内容到邮箱

    要使用DW HTML提交表单内容到邮箱,首先在HTML表单中设置`method="post"`和`action="your-email-script-url"`。接着,编写服务器端的处理脚本,如PHP,使用`mail()`函数发送邮件。确保表单字段与脚本中的变量对应,并在脚本中设置SMTP服务器和邮件接收地址。最后,测试表单确保邮件发送成功。

    2025-06-16
    098
  • 怎么把网页做成二维码

    将网页转换为二维码非常简单。首先,选择一个可靠的二维码生成工具,如QR Code Generator。输入你的网页URL,点击生成即可得到二维码。你可以自定义二维码的颜色和添加logo,以提升品牌识别度。最后,下载并应用到需要的地方,方便用户扫描访问。

    2025-06-17
    0195
  • 怎么样写网页

    编写网页需掌握HTML、CSS和JavaScript基础。首先用HTML构建结构,再用CSS设计样式,最后用JavaScript添加交互功能。注意语义化标签使用,优化SEO。实践出真知,多练习是关键。

    2025-06-17
    0129
  • app用什么开发的

    App开发常用的技术包括原生开发和跨平台开发。原生开发主要使用iOS的Swift/Objective-C和Android的Java/Kotlin,性能优越但开发成本高。跨平台开发则流行使用React Native、Flutter等框架,一次编码多平台运行,效率高但性能略逊。选择哪种技术取决于项目需求、预算和开发周期。

  • 域名org指什么

    域名org是顶级域名(Top-Level Domain, TLD)之一,主要被非营利组织、教育机构、社区团体等使用。其全称是'organization',象征着公益性和组织性。选择org域名有助于提升网站的可信度和专业性,特别是在慈善和学术领域。

    2025-06-19
    0168
  • 死亡的俚语有哪些

    在探讨死亡的俚语时,常见的表达包括'去见马克思'、'上天堂'、'归西'等。这些俚语多用于非正式场合,以缓和死亡话题的沉重感。了解这些俚语有助于更地道地表达相关情感,但需注意使用场合。

    2025-06-16
    0141
  • 捷诚网络科技怎么样

    捷诚网络科技以其卓越的技术服务和高效的解决方案在行业内享有盛誉。公司拥有一支专业的技术团队,专注于提供定制化的网络科技服务,包括网站开发、数据分析等。客户反馈普遍好评,强调其服务的专业性和响应速度。选择捷诚,意味着获得可靠的技术支持和创新的解决方案。

    2025-06-17
    0156

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注